Celtic will kick off their 2020 SWPL1 campaign under the flood and camera lights with their meeting with Glasgow City set to be aired live on BBC Alba.

New manager Fran Alonso’s first taste of Scotland’s top tier will come in Friday night football action as champions Glasgow City come to town for another competitive affair between the two.
The fixture will be rescheduled from the original date of Sunday, February 23, to Friday, February 21, with a 7:30pm kick-off at K-Park in East Kilbride, with the Celts looking for a strong home backing as the new era at the club gets well and truly underway.
Celtic came out on top the last time the two met, with the Hoops running out 4-1 winners at K-Park, as goals from Natalie Ross, Josephine Giard and Sarah Ewens put the league leaders to the sword, ending their 72-game unbeaten run in the SWPL and a 32-match league winning streak.
Ahead of the league opener, the Celts take on SWPL2 side Glasgow Women this weekend in their first SWPL Cup Group A game, before traveling to St Johnstone for the second tie on February 16.
